In 1702, Samuel Dickinson entered the world in Narraganset, Wash, Rhode Island, USA, born to Charles Dickinson and Phillipa Greene. Samuel Dickinson married Mary Cole, and had children including Christopher Dickinson, Charles Dickinson, Ichabod Dickinson, Gideon Dickinson, George Dickinson, William Dickinson, Mary Dickinson. Samuel Dickinson passed away in 1750 in Dutchess, New York.
